銷售: 1-800-867-1380

將佇列服務資源定址

更新日期: 2015年4月

佇列服務可透過 REST 應用程式開發介面公開下列資源:

  • 帳戶。 儲存體帳戶是儲存體系統中唯一識別的實體。帳戶是佇列服務的父命名空間。所有佇列都與帳戶相關聯。

  • 佇列。佇列中保存的訊息可讓用戶端應用程式或服務擷取。

  • 訊息。訊息是 UTF-8 編碼的文字,可以是 XML 項目的值。訊息大小可為 64 KB。

每個資源都有對應的基底 URI,它會參考資源本身。

對於儲存體帳戶,佇列作業的基底 URI 僅包含帳戶的名稱:

https://myaccount.queue.core.windows.net

對於佇列而言,基底 URI 包含帳戶名稱和佇列名稱:

https://myaccount.queue.core.windows.net/myqueue

對於佇列中的訊息而言,基底 URI 包含帳戶名稱、佇列名稱,以及該佇列中的訊息集:

https://myaccount.queue.core.windows.net/myqueue/messages

個別訊息可藉由參照訊息識別碼來更新或刪除。請注意,此語法僅適用於 更新訊息刪除訊息 作業,且必須要有 popreceipt 參數以進行驗證:

https://myaccount.queue.core.windows.net/myqueue/messages/messageid?popreceipt=string-value

每個資源可能也有元件,可以在基底 URI 上顯示為查詢字串的一部分。查詢字串的語法為 ?comp=<component_name>。目前,下列資源元件可用於佇列資源,當做 URI 的參數。

 

服務 支援的資源 描述

list

帳戶

列舉此資源之下的實體。在帳戶上傳回佇列的清單。

metadata

佇列

設定或傳回佇列屬性,包括使用者定義的中繼資料。

請注意,您必須以 URL 編碼查詢參數的所有值,再傳送至 Azure 儲存體服務。

每一項資源會支援以 HTTP 動詞命令 (GET、PUT、HEAD 和 DELETE) 為基礎的作業。各項作業的動詞命令、語法和支援的 HTTP 版本會顯示在各項作業的參考頁面上。如需作業參考頁面的完整清單,請參閱<佇列服務 REST API>。

另請參閱

本文對您有任何幫助嗎?
(剩餘 1500 個字元)
感謝您提供意見
顯示:
© 2015 Microsoft